Thesis Abstract

Abstract
This thesis explores the impact of cultural identity on the narrative voice in contemporary African literature. The study delves into how African writers draw upon their cultural heritage and experiences to shape the narrative voice in their works, thus contributing to the rich tapestry of African literary expression. Through a comprehensive review of relevant literature and an in-depth analysis of selected texts, this research seeks to illuminate the intricate relationship between cultural identity and narrative voice in African literature. The introduction provides a background to the study, highlighting the importance of cultural identity in shaping literary expression. It also presents the problem statement, objectives of the study, limitations, scope, significance, and the overall structure of the thesis. The literature review in Chapter Two critically examines existing research on cultural identity and narrative voice in African literature, highlighting key themes, trends, and gaps in the scholarship. Chapter Three outlines the research methodology employed in this study, including the selection of texts, data collection methods, and analytical frameworks. The chapter discusses the rationale behind the chosen approach and justifies its suitability for investigating the research questions. The findings from the analysis of selected texts are presented in Chapter Four, offering a detailed discussion of how cultural identity influences the narrative voice in these works. The chapter explores various aspects such as language use, thematic concerns, and stylistic devices employed by African writers to convey their cultural experiences. In the conclusion and summary chapter, the key findings of the study are synthesized, and the implications of the research are discussed. The thesis concludes by reflecting on the significance of cultural identity in shaping the narrative voice in contemporary African literature, emphasizing the diverse and dynamic nature of African literary expression. Finally, recommendations for further research in this area are proposed, highlighting avenues for future exploration and analysis. Overall, this thesis contributes to the existing body of knowledge on the influence of cultural identity on narrative voice in African literature, shedding light on the complex interplay between individual experiences, cultural heritage, and literary expression. By examining the ways in which African writers negotiate their identities through storytelling, this study offers valuable insights into the multifaceted nature of African literary traditions and the enduring impact of cultural heritage on narrative voice.
